Goldbach decomposition

Goldbach's conjecture says every even integer greater than 2 is the sum of two primes. For 51780, here are decompositions:

  • 11 + 51769 = 51780
  • 13 + 51767 = 51780
  • 31 + 51749 = 51780
  • 59 + 51721 = 51780
  • 61 + 51719 = 51780
  • 67 + 51713 = 51780
  • 89 + 51691 = 51780
  • 97 + 51683 = 51780

Showing the first eight; more decompositions exist.
